We are pleased to invite you to the third Research and Industry Forum on Organic
Photovoltaics, organized by the Rh(e)in-Solar consortium.
Renowned international experts from industry as well as partners from the Rh(e)in-Solar
consortium will address recently achieved developments in the field of material design
and device optimisation.
